Turkey-US ferrous trade bounces back, as sentiment improves

Turkey has booked two US-origin scrap cargoes and sold a rebar consignment to the US. Market sentiment appears to have improved since the announcement last week of blanket US steel tariffs, participants tell Kallanish. The 25% US tariffs were imposed with no exemptions, effectively creating a level playing field for all countries competing on exports to the US.
